17 F82 bad head unit

I I just bought this car used. Mechanically it's flawless. I've had no luck with the satellite radio in the car (can play via my phone on car play). Dealer says it's a bad head unit and they can't update the software or get sat radio working without replacing the head unit which is a $3,000 job.
I don't think sat radio is worth that through the car radio.

Is there anything else I should be worried about since they can't upgrade the software in the car because of bad head unit. Everything else works radio etc just fine. I even updated to apple car play and connected drive fine.

^ This person is clueless

A NBT unit is not compatible with the NBT EVO that was in your car.

The NBT uses info from the TCB while the NBT EVO works with an ATM.

Following that is a nightmare waiting to happen.

Despite the bogus price range he gave you, there is no unit in that list below $650 that is as good or better than the unit you currently have installed.
